What is a Kidney Transplant?
A kidney Transplant is a procedure in which a new kidney is placed in the body. This is usually done to treat renal or kidney failure. Once attached to the body, the new kidney starts functioning for the failing organ. The new donor kidney is placed either on the lower right or left side of the abdomen.
A new, healthy kidney is surgically connected to the adjoining blood arteries, and it is placed on the bottom right or left side of your abdomen. It is placed in this position so that it easily connects with the blood vessels and urinary bladder. The vein and artery of this new kidney are attached to your vein and artery, respectively. Its ureter is attached to your urinary bladder for urine to pass through it.

Why should you not delay a Kidney Transplant?
If your doctor has diagnosed you with Stage 4 or 5 of Chronic Kidney Disease, you should start thinking about a kidney transplant. CKD is a disease that doesn’t have a cure at the moment, and replacing your failed kidney with a healthy kidney is the only thing that you can do. If not, it can result in renal failure, where the kidneys stop functioning all at once, which can be fatal as well.

Procedure
How You Prepare for Kidney Transplant: Know About the Procedure
Both living and deceased people can be donors for a transplant. At first, the transplant is evaluated, and for that, your blood type and human leukocyte antigen. If you have the same HLA as the donor, your body will not reject the kidney. After this, another test is run to make sure that your antibodies don’t attack the donor’s antibodies. When there is no antibody reaction, the transplant can be taken further.
The procedure is done under general anaesthesia. This entails administering the anaesthetic to put you to sleep so that the surgery can be performed. Through an intravenous (IV) line in your hand or arm, the anaesthesia will be delivered into your body. Your doctor inserts the donor kidney into your abdomen once you are asleep. After that, they connect your arteries and veins to those coming from the kidney. This causes blood to flow from the new kidney. For you to be able to urinate normally, your doctor will also connect the ureter of the new kidney to your bladder. Your kidney and bladder are connected by a tube called the ureter.
The doctors usually leave the original kidneys in the body unless there is a risk of hypertension or infection.
